Timing is everything. Being at the right place at the right time. And so my story begins....
When we arrived at the Westminster Abbey Gift Shop at 5:30pm and realized after a huge, long, tiring trek via the Tube, that it was CLOSED we freaked....quietly...
We bought a couple of things there the day before, but it was closing for the night and we were being rushed out. We knew we would return. Oops!
But alas, it was 'divine intervention' because 'something' was about to happen. A crowd had started to congregate in front of the entrance to Westminster Abbey? There was roping off of the area and people were being detoured around the taped area.
The rumour was 'Kate and Will were arriving at 6:30pm for the Wedding Rehearsal?' You have got to be kidding me!! OMG!!!
Camera men were all around. Everyone waiting for the arrival.
I could not believe it. We were so excited.
Soon, trucks started to arrive. The flowers, or I should say, TREES, were being delivered for the Wedding. Yes, trees! Some flowered, but mostly green.
We spent 3 hours watching these people take these into Westminster Abbey. They were wrapped with purple ribbon......Guess who has a piece of the purple ribbon and leaves from the trees???? Oh yeah! I asked the woman very nicely, who seemed to be in charge, and she gave me a string of ribbon. The leaf came to me...
Anyways, long story short, no Wedding Rehearsal tonight. Oh well.
But it was still great as we met a gal from France who is in London for the Wedding. She and I proudly showed off our treasures in front of Westminster Abbey. As well, we met a family from Sarnia, Ontario.
And everyone in the crowd had ideas about where the BEST spot is to wait for the Wedding.......I think we are going back to Buckingham Palace?
